I have been thinking about this for a long time: working with clients is all about building trust. Then the clients will need to induce trust to their clients. But they cannot do it without trusting us first. Because trust creates confidence, confidence that the project will succeed, that all obstacles will be overcome.

We cannot build the trust without the technical knowledge, and most importantly the business knowledge. When we start a project, we go out of our way to assemble our knowledges, including longer hours. We’ve got to: the client needs to trust us, and that can be difficult to gain at the start.

Once we have the knowledge base and the trust of the client, we can go back to our normal way of working, but not before; and always keeping in mind that the success of the project is the most important aspect of our relationship. If the project succeeds the client and their client in the chain will be happy, and so will we.
